The Rhine, Main, & Moselle Rivers Your Once Upon a Time

Strong and regal on its path, the Rhine River rules through Switzerland, France, Germany and the Netherlands. The crown jewels: the more than 40 castles lining his majestic banks; Cologne, dressed to impress with its towering Gothic cathedral; and the Alsatian town of Strasbourg, with a hereditary mix of French and German charm. Though “Father Rhine” is magnificent on his own, his siren-like German tributary, the Moselle, is impossible to ignore as she meanders past dramatic vineyard-clad landscapes and picturesque medieval village. Veering off to the east, another Rhine tributary awaits: the Main River, a knight in shining armor with half-timbered German towns where fairytales were born.
